Theatre and Dance presents live stream of Angels in America

The NIU School of Theatre and Dance presents a live streamed performance of Tony Kushner's Angels in America. Tickets are free of charge and can be reserved online. Performances will be streamed at 7:30 p.m., Friday, March 26 and Saturday, March 27. The School of...
